If he joins the USN and picks a job, he will have that job for at least 2 years (unless he fails out of "A" School). He will not be able to change it in boot camp or "A" School.

my son has A.D.D. will he survive boot camp?

I know many kids have been diagnosed with A.D.D. my son age 18 is one of them. He has a hard time focusing, I worry about him in boot camp. Anyone have kids that have gone and done well? how hard was it for them. I am hopeful he will be strong enough emotionally to maintain his will and drive, and keep his head together. I don't want him to fail, he wants this Navy career so much, he has nothing planned after high school. he graduates in June, and then he will join. I appreciate any input, thank… Continue
